Abstract

A method for flash cards access is provided, said method comprises detecting signals from specific pins of slots of flash cards and determining flash card insertion according to said signals. Said method further comprises disabling flash cards by sending signals for at least one pin of other flash cards' slots.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 . A method for accessing flash memory card, comprising 
 detecting at least one signal from at least one pin belonging to a plurality of flash memory card slots,    determining the type of flash memory card inserted base on said signals,    sending at least one control signal to at least one disable pin of any other memory card slots to disable any other memory cards.    
   
   
       2 . The method as recited in  claim 1 , wherein methods for sending at least one control signal to at least one disable pin of any other memory card slots to disable any other memory cards is achieved by one of the following: 
 sending a control signal to at least one disable pin of other memory card slots after detecting the insertion of a first memory card; and    monitoring for signals from slots other than the first memory card slot after the insertion of a first memory card is detected, and then sending out a control signal to the second memory card slot to disable the card that is inserted after the first memory card is detected.    
   
   
       3 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, when the first flash memory card inserted is Compact Flash card, send at least one control signal to at least one disable pin of other slots to disable flash memory cards inserted to slots other than the first memory card slot, the inserted memory card could be any of the following type: Compact flash card, smart media card, secure digital card/multi media card and memory stick card.  
   
   
       4 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, when the first flash memory card inserted is Smart Media card, send at least one control signal to at least one disable pin of other slots to disable flash memory cards inserted to slots other than the first memory card slot, the inserted memory card could be any of the following type: Compact Flash card, Smart Media Card, Secure Digital Card/Multi Media Card and Memory Stick Card.  
   
   
       5 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, when the first flash memory card inserted is Secure Digital/Multi Media card, send at least one control signal to at least one disable pin of other slots to disable flash memory cards inserted to slots other than the first memory card slot, the inserted memory card could be any of the following type: Compact Flash card, Smart Media Card, Secure Digital Card/Multi Media Card and Memory Stick Card.  
   
   
       6 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, when the first flash memory card inserted is Memory Stick card, send at least one control signal to at least one disable pin of other slots to disable flash memory cards inserted to slots other than the first memory card slot the inserted memory card could be any of the following type: Compact Flash card, Smart Media Card, Secure Digital Card/Multi Media Card and Memory Stick Card.  
   
   
       7 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, wherein control signal is sent to pin CFRESET of other memory card slots to pull pin CFRESET high continuously, such that the any CF card inserted in other slots will not be enabled.  
   
   
       8 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, wherein control signal is sent to CFCS 0  and CFCS 1  to pull CFCS 0  and CFCS 1  high continuously, such that CFCS 0  and CFCS 1 , CFCS 0  and CFCS 1  cannot control other pins of the CF card and therefore CF cards in other slots are not enabled.  
   
   
       9 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, wherein control signal is sent to pull SMCE_ of other slots high continuously to prevent SM cards in any other slots from being enabled.  
   
   
       10 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, wherein control signal is sent to pull SDCLK of other slots continuously high or low, such that the SD card inserted other slots are not enabled.  
   
   
       11 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, wherein control signal is sent to pull SDCMD pin of other slots continuously high so that SD cards in other slots will not receive signal to activate and remains disabled.  
   
   
       12 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, wherein control signal is sent to pull MSCLK continuously high or continuously low; MS cards in other slots remain disabled since there is no transition at pin MSCLK.  
   
   
       13 . The method as recited in  claim 2 , wherein control signal is sent to pull MSBS of other slots continuously high so that MS cards in other slots will not receive signal to activate and remains disabled.  
   
   
       14 . A device which operates unaffected by the insertion of other types of flash memory cards comprising; 
 a detection module which detects the insertion of a first flash memory card into a flash memory card slot;    an accessing module which access data in said first flash memory card; and    a disabling module which disables at least one flash memory card inserted on other than said first flash memory card.    
   
   
       15 . The device as recited in  claim 14 , wherein the kind of the inserted first flash memory card type is determined by where the detected signal is from; that is the pin and the slot of the signal origin is used to determine the card type.  
   
   
       16 . The device as recited in  claim 14 , wherein the disabling module send signals to particular pins in slots other than the one with said first flash memory card to disable any flash memory cards inserted in other than said first flash memory card.  
   
   
       17 . The device as recited in  claim 14 , wherein the device further comprises a bus between flash memory card interface and said modules for transferring data between the accessing module and the flash memory card interface.  
   
   
       18 . The device as recited in  claim 14 , wherein the device further comprises a flash memory card device for connecting flash memory card and the bus.  
   
   
       19 . The device as recited in  claim 14 , wherein the flash memory card interface consists of at least two flash memory card slots.  
   
   
       20 . The device as recited in  claim 14  wherein pins of different slots for transferring data in flash memory cards are interconnected
